My review of Quaker Real Medleys Oatmeal+

I got my Quaker Real Medleys Oatmeal+ in the Peach Almond flavor free in my Holiday vox box from Influenster. I was excited to try this, as the flavor sounded good, and I had heard good things about it. I decided that a saturday before my daughter's gymnastic's class was a perfect time to make it, as it is usually hectic getting both girls & myself ready & I'm usually the last to eat, if I eat at all.... Well, I opted for the microwave method, and it took twice as long to get it at a constincency that I was comfortable with. I ate it on the way, and it had a strange under/aftertaste to it that I could not place, the texture was also off, as the oats did not seem completely cooked, and there were way too many nuts in it. The flavor of the fruit was good, though, I just wish there was more fruit in it. They list a couple of more flavors on their website(http://www.quakeroats.com/products/hot-cereals/real-medleys/apple-walnut-oatmeal.aspx), and I am interested in the summer berry flavor, it sounds really good, so I'll keep my eye out to see if I can find it in stores at a decent price. The influenster page(where you can find what others thought of it too!) says you can find it for $1.79 a cup, which I don't think is bad at all..
